Output d80d03bf95a4c62ed522b33ad9f251ed86fb3d212e0e4081ac79d0742d38b568:0

value
967900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2e648533fddb2930d1b417144ed16b938ff7156 OP_EQUALVERIFY OP_CHECKSIG
address
1MgjafVecPYW3tpeYjRUKRz5C3RxQihd2W
transaction
d80d03bf95a4c62ed522b33ad9f251ed86fb3d212e0e4081ac79d0742d38b568
spent
true